About Router Bits
Router bits are specialized cutting tools used in woodworking, metalworking, and other machining applications. Router bits come in a variety of shapes and sizes, allowing them to be used for a variety of jobs including routing edges, creating profiles, making joints, cutting circles and arcs, trimming veneers, and more.
Types of Router Bits
Router bits come in different types depending on the job they are intended to do. Common types include straight router bits for creating straight edges or grooves; roundover router bits for making rounded corners; neck profile router bits for forming decorative curves; and rabbeting router bits for making rabbets or dadoes.
How Router Bits are Made
Router bits are typically made from high-speed steel (HSS) or carbide-tipped materials that have been hardened and tempered to ensure durability. The blades also feature precision ground bearings with various sizes available depending on the type of job it is intended to perform.
Industries that use Router Bits
Router bits can be found in use by professionals in many industries such as carpentry, cabinetmaking, furniture production, molding & millwork shops. They can also be used by hobbyists who enjoy DIY projects such as building furniture or cabinetry.
